Tangential, I bought a nearly identically-spec'd (didn't spring for the 8 TB SSD - in retrospect, had I kept it, I would've been OK with the 4 TB) model, and returned it yesterday due to thermal throttling. I have an M4 Pro w/ 48 GB RAM, and since the M5 Max was touted as being quite a bit faster for various local LLM usages, I decided I'd try it.

Turns out the heatsink in the 14" isn't nearly enough to handle the Max with all cores pegged. I'd get about 30 seconds of full power before frequency would drop like a rock.
